填空题We didn’t know his telephone number,__________(否则我们会给他打电话的).

【答案】otherwise we would have telephoned him
【解析】本题考查对虚拟语气的掌握。句中的0therwise?否则”是对前面所述事实的否定,实际上相当于一个与过去事 实相反的虚拟条件句,即:If we had known his telephone number,因此后面句子应该采用相应的虚拟语气,谓语动词用would have done的形式。
